🐟 Albino Marbled Lungfish – (Protopterus aethiopicus) – Rare Albino African Lungfish for Sale
The Albino Marbled Lungfish (Protopterus aethiopicus) is a stunning albino variation of the African lungfish, displaying a creamy-white to golden body with delicate pink undertones and striking red eyes. Like its wild-colored counterpart, this prehistoric fish can breathe air, survive in oxygen-poor water, and even aestivate (hibernate) in mud during dry seasons. Its combination of rarity, intelligence, and massive adult size makes it a highly prized species for advanced aquarists and monster fish enthusiasts.

📋 Overview Table – Albino Marbled Lungfish Care
| Feature | Details |
|---|---|
| 🌍 Origin | Africa (selectively bred albino variant) |
| 📏 Max Size | 3–6+ feet |
| 😇 Temperament | Solitary, predatory |
| 🏠 Tank Size | 300+ gallons |
| ⚗️ pH Range | 6.5–7.5 |
| 🌡️ Temp | 75–82°F |
| 🍽️ Diet | Carnivorous – fish, crustaceans, worms, meaty foods |
| 🎯 Ideal For | Experienced aquarists, monster fish keepers |
